dc.description.abstractIn 2021, we wrote an article addressing new Texas legislation that every lawyer should know about. We are tracking pending legislation, and hope to provide an update in Summer, 2023.In the interim, here in Texas, State Representatives and State Senators, lobbyists and constituents are all hard at work in Austin (and beyond), crafting new legislation to be considered by the 88th Texas Legislature.As always, there is a marked contrast in proposed legislation.Let’s focus on some of the pending bills working their way through the legislative process.en_US
